To follow up on my own mail, I have uploaded a debianized foobillard 2.2 sources, and a powerpc deb. The snooker rules have been patched, and i have made ball and hole size configurable. The source should compile cleanly, and the build dependencies should be complete. Add deb http://www.xs4all.be/~gevaerts/debian ./ deb-src http://www.xs4all.be/~gevaerts/debian ./ to your /etc/apt/sources.list, apt-get update, apt-get build-dep foobillard, apt-get source -b foobillard, and you should have an i386 deb.
